Using the Main Menu
DISK
Use the Disk menu to format the internal HDD, 
external USB flash drive (not included), 
external USB HDD, and configure Overwrite 
and Disk Monitor settings.
Formatting Disks
To format the internal HDD/external HDD/USB 
flash drive:
1. Under the DISK tab, select 
FORMAT
 and 
select 
Internal HDD, USB HDD, 
or
 USB 
Memory Stick
.
2. Under ACTION, select 
START
. Formatting 
begins. Once formatting is complete the 
system will reset (internal HDD 
only
).
3. Press 
CANCEL/ESC
 to close windows (USB 
flash drive 
only
).
Overwrite
Disk overwrite will overwrite the oldest data on 
the internal HDD once it full.
To enable/disable disk overwrite:
1. Under the DISK, select 
OVERWRITE
 and 
select 
ON/OFF
. If OFF, the system will stop 
recording once the HDD is full.
NOTE: 
By default, the system is set to 
overwrite.
2. Press the 
ENTER
 button to save your 
settings.
Disk Monitor
If enabled, Disk Monitor will alert you if the 
internal HDD fails.
To enable/disable disk monitoring:
1. Under the DISK tab, select 
START/STOP
.
2. Press the 
CANCEL/ESC
 button close.
Figure 19.2 Disk menu
ATTENTION
You must stop all recording 
before attempting to format the internal HDD.
